The first half in particular resembled our style for the first few seasons. Poor disposal, bomb kicks inside 50 to a non-dominant forward who is offensively exposed, a strong defence that eventually concedes through weight of numbers and some passengers in most parts of the ground.

We looked better in the second half after moves of Livingstone forward and Molloy into the midfield, which assisted others like Alexander to get more involved too.

We’re not winning the important games with our first half structure, so I hope we continue to switch things up against the eagles should that game proceed. I’d go one less tall.

Frederick, Fowler, Alexander and Downie all have similar weaknesses in that none are particularly quick or agile. I think our balance would be better if we were to replace one and potentially two of this group.

While Molloy doesn’t fit that mould she can be a little poor defensively as a forward.

Alexander is the third forward target in a side with Molloy and Frederick. While Fowler is the third or fourth tall defender behind Livingstone, Schleicher and Butler. So, we certainly have room to adjust the structure.

As seen in the second half with Alexander being more involved I think changing the mix would benefit the other talls who remain in the side.
